提升服务器带宽是一个多方面的过程,涉及到硬件升级、网络优化、服务提供商选择等多个层面,以下是一些具体的方法:
1、升级网络设备:
使用更高性能的路由器和交换机,这些设备能够处理更多的数据流量,减少延迟和丢包。
考虑使用企业级或更高规格的网络设备,它们通常具有更好的性能和稳定性。
2、增加带宽容量:
联系你的互联网服务提供商(ISP),了解并购买更高的带宽套餐,这是最直接提升带宽的方法。
确保你的服务器托管环境(如数据中心)也有足够的带宽支持。
3、优化服务器配置:
调整服务器的TCP/IP设置,如增大发送和接收缓冲区大小,这可以减少网络延迟并提高数据传输效率。
使用负载均衡技术,将流量分散到多个服务器上,减轻单个服务器的压力。
4、压缩数据:
在服务器端启用GZIP等数据压缩技术,减少传输的数据量,从而间接提升带宽利用率。
5、缓存策略:
利用CDN(内容分发网络)将静态内容缓存到离用户更近的节点上,减少对原始服务器的请求压力。
在服务器端实现对象缓存,减少数据库查询次数和响应时间。
6、优化应用程序:
对应用程序进行性能调优,减少不必要的HTTP请求、优化图片大小、合并CSS和JavaScript文件等。
使用异步加载技术,避免页面加载时阻塞资源下载。
7、监控和维护:
定期监控服务器带宽使用情况,及时发现并解决瓶颈问题。
确保服务器软件和固件都是最新版本,以获得最佳性能和安全性。
8、考虑使用专用线路或网络传输层:
对于需要高带宽和低延迟的应用,可以考虑租用专用线路或网络传输层服务,这些服务通常提供更高的带宽保障和更低的延迟。
9、分布式架构:
如果可能的话,采用分布式架构将应用部署到多个数据中心或云区域,通过地理分布来分担流量压力。
10、与ISP合作:
与你的ISP保持良好沟通,了解他们的网络拓扑和优化建议,有时候ISP可以提供特定的优化方案来帮助你提升带宽。
提升服务器带宽是一个综合性的工作,需要根据具体情况制定合适的策略,也要考虑到成本效益比,确保投入与收益相匹配。
到此,以上就是小编对于“如何提升服务器带宽”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/606085.html